Match Recap: Men's Tennis |

#16 Fords Top #48 Shoremen, 6-1

Washington Captures Two of Three in Doubles

CHESTERTOWN, Md. – Host #48 Washington College won two of three in doubles to capture the doubles point, but #16 Haverford won all six singles matches to take a 6-1 win on Wednesday afternoon at Schottland Tennis Center in a Centennial Conference men's tennis match. 

#16 Haverford 6 #48 Washington College 1

Doubles
- The Shoremen grabbed two of three doubles matches to earn the point. The top flight finished first and it was a 6-1 win for Sihoo Kim and Tichi Chialva coasted to a 6-1 win. Washington secured the win at No. 3 as Jorge Urgal Zuleta and Demir Isiker outlasted the Fords' duo by a 7-5 score.  Haverford took No. 2 doubles in the final match versus Oskar Wroblewski and Aaradith Ravichandran, 7-6, winning the tiebreaker, 8-6.

Singles
- Third singles was the first to conclude in a 6-1, 6-4 win for the Fords over Isiker.
- No. 1 singles finished first as Haverford's Marko Arboleda, ranked 18th in the Atlantic South Region, topped Kim, 6-4, 6-2.
- Haverford took a 3-1 lead after winning at fifth singles, 6-4, 6-1 versus Kohl Perkins.
- The Fords took the match at No. 4 with a 6-4, 7-6 (7-5) victory over Urgal Zuleta.
- Ravichandran overcame a 6-4 loss in the first set at No. 2 to win 6-4 in the second set to force a decisive third set where the Fords took a 6-2 result to win in three.
- In the last match to end, Julian Sealy won the opening set for WC 7-6 (8-6), but dropped the next two to the Fords, 6-2, 1-0 (10-1).

Notes
- #48 Washington is now 9-7 overall and 3-2 in the Centennial, while the Fords, ranked fourth in the Atlantic South Region, improve to 12-2 and 4-0 respectively.
